Sandcast metalware is made by the ageless, meticulous process of packing sand around a model, removing the model, and then pouring molten metal into a sand cold. One the metal cools, the sand is broken and the new piece is individually polished to a beautiful shine. Thus, each piece is its own unique, one of a king design all the way down to the small pitting and impressions that add rich character to each handmade piece. Made with 100% recycled materials, will never tarnish, safe for food service, helps retain hot & cold temperatures, warm foods in oven up to 400 degrees. 

Caring Instructions: Hand wash only and hand dry immediately. Do not put in the dishwasher or soak in water for a long period of time. To prevent stains, do not store foods overnight on the metalware. Knives and forks will scratch the surface of sandcast metalware.
